I have an old iPhone 4s that was replaced by my current iPhone 6 plus. I reset the old phone to factory settings, then updated it via iTunes. After the update was completed, a message appeared stating "This iPhone is now unlocked" which I expected to happen.
Now my boyfriend's At&t iPhone 4s has taken a brutal beating over the past 2 years, I was wondering if it's possible for him to use it? (i.e Removing his SIM card and placing it in the phone). I have searched the web for a definitive answer and none can be found. I'm just trying to see if it's a possibility instead of sending it in for a replacement via insurance (which is still a little costly).

All Verizon phones are unlocked. He just needs to take out his SIM card from his iPhone and put it in the other one; assuming they are the same size SIM. If they aren't, he can take the iPhone into his carrier and get a new SIM card and use it.
